Hey HN,

  I built GrantAi because RAG kept failing me. Vector similarity returns content
  that "looks like" your query — but similar isn't correct. Ask for "HIPAA
  penalties" and you might get GDPR fines because the embeddings are close.

  GrantAi is deterministic. Every piece of knowledge gets a unique ID at
  ingestion. It is recall, not a search. You get the exact content you
  stored — verbatim, with attribution, in milliseconds.

  The result: 97% reduction in tokens sent to the LLM.

  Key differences from Mem0/Zep/Letta:
  - No vectors, no embeddings, no similarity search
  - Exact recall, not approximate
  - Full audit trail with source attribution
  - 100% local, AES-256 encrypted, zero data egress

  Works with Claude Code, Cursor, any MCP client. Multi-agent memory sharing built
   in.
